What kind of therapist is Katy Baldock?

I am a qualified psychotherapist, registered with the UKCP (United Kingdom Council for Psychotherapy, the professional body for psychotherapists). My professional life involves working with psychotherapy and counselling clients in my practices in Paddington, and in Kingston Upon Thames. Addtionally I supervise therapists, both privately and in small groups. I work as a staff member of the Centre for Counselling and Psychotherapy Education (CCPE), facilitating and supervising diploma and MA students there. I sometimes lecture in law and psychotherapy on a number of degree/diploma programmes in the south east of england.

My work is integrative, although I have a strong orientation towards transpersonal work. An important professional and research interest of mine is dreams, (see my page on dreams and meaning elsewhere on the website), and I have significant experience and expertise in this area.

The perspective which informs my work is that the human personality is a work of art, which we continue to work on throughout our lives. Our problems and difficulties point us in the direction which we need to work next - what qualities are we going to need to get us through this particular challenge. Each part of ourselves which we balance out makes us more beautiful, more whole, and more fulfilled.

My professional background prior to becoming a therapist is that my first career was as a lawyer, and I worked in commercial litigation for around 10 years. I then worked in alternative dispute resolution as a mediator, both commercially and in the charity sector. While I was training as a therapist I worked (in both a voluntary and paid capacity) for small counselling charities, specialising in helping people who were recovering from sexual abuse, and later people who were dealing with bereavement. I have been working in private practice as a therapist since 2002.
